Red Hat Advanced Cluster Management for Kubernetes 2.3.3 images

Red Hat Advanced Cluster Management for Kubernetes provides the capabilities to address common challenges that administrators and site reliability engineers face as they work across a range of public and private cloud environments. Clusters and applications are all visible and managed from a single console—with
security policy built in.

This advisory contains the container images for Red Hat Advanced Cluster Management for Kubernetes, which fix several bugs and provide security updates. See the following Release Notes documentation, which will be updated shortly for this release, for additional details about this release:

Note: Because Red Hat OpenShift Container Platform version 4.9 was just released, the functional testing of the compatibility between Red Hat Advanced Cluster Management 2.3.3 and Red Hat OpenShift Container Platform version 4.9 is still in progress.

Security fixes:

  • nginx: Off-by-one in ngx_resolver_copy() when labels are followed by a pointer to a root domain name (CVE-2021-23017)

  • redis: Lua scripts can overflow the heap-based Lua stack (CVE-2021-32626)

  • redis: Integer overflow issue with Streams (CVE-2021-32627)

  • redis: Integer overflow bug in the ziplist data structure (CVE-2021-32628)

  • redis: Integer overflow issue with intsets (CVE-2021-32687)

  • redis: Integer overflow issue with strings (CVE-2021-41099)

  • redis: Out of bounds read in lua debugger protocol parser (CVE-2021-32672)

  • redis: Denial of service via Redis Standard Protocol (RESP) request (CVE-2021-32675)

  • helm: information disclosure vulnerability (CVE-2021-32690)

Bug fixes:

  • KUBE-API: Support move agent to different cluster in the same namespace (BZ# 1977358)

  • Add columns to the Agent CRD list (BZ# 1977398)

  • ClusterDeployment controller watches all Secrets from all namespaces (BZ# 1986081)

  • RHACM 2.3.3 images (BZ# 1999365)

  • Workaround for Network Manager not supporting nmconnections priority (BZ# 2001294)

  • create cluster page empty in Safary Browser (BZ# 2002280)

  • Compliance state doesn’t get updated after fixing the issue causing initially the policy not being able to update the managed object (BZ# 2002667)

  • Overview page displays VMware based managed cluster as other (BZ# 2004188)
